The 9/11 Patch project, as most of your are aware, has been running since December of 2001. Getting the Tribute Patches on uniforms has been a long and sometimes difficult task. With the 10 Year Anniversary of 9/11 coming up, the plan is too try and get as many of the patches on uniforms, job-shirts, jackets, turnouts or other gear, as possible. The goal is to do this prior to 01/01/2011. 


We believe that professional sporting organizations will want to use this tribute to honor the 10 Year Anniversary, but we are still waiting to hear. The NFL, NCAA, NBA, MLS, MLB, NHRA and NASCAR are among some of the organizations that have been contacted. If they are to share this tribute with us they need to know that the project has a large enough following. 


With the recent FDNY U.F.O.A. blessing, we believe other like organizations will come forward to publicly support the effort as well. <![CDATA[All Patches]]>Sun, 10 Jan 2010 22:37:16 -0800http://www.9-11patchproject.org/1/post/2010/01/all-patches.htmlHere we are in January of 2010 with just one year until the 10 year 9/11 anniversary. The plan is to offer the 10 Year 9/11 Anniversary patches and the original patches through an Interest Order Form, and not require any payment until we have a large amount of reservations. This should hopefully allow us to make sure no one is left out while not requiring payment until we are ready to ship them.

The past 9 months were a little tricky with orders as they trickled in. This did not allow us to get the best price on production which ultimately led to delays in getting patches out to people. The way we are doing this now should be better for all.

<![CDATA[The Project]]>Mon, 04 Feb 2008 12:16:13 -0800http://www.9-11patchproject.org/1/post/2008/02/the-project.htmlWelcome to the new home for the 9/11 Patch Project. Formally the National Firefighters 9-11 Memorial Patch project, the short name has become over time; the 9/11 Patch Project.

 

How it all Began:

The picture above is the end-of-the-ride ceremonies for the FDNY Thank You Amercia Tour. Here is where I met Dan Rowan and 4 other FDNY bike riders who rode from FDNY Station 33 all the way to Pasadena, CA. They ended up a little more than a mile from the station I had been at for nearly 15 years.

It was at this ceremony, that I unveiled a design for a memorial patch with the vision of getting this patch on the uniformed shoulders of firefighters across Amercia.

The project kicked off in January of 2002 and aftger sending out flyers, orders were coming into the Valenica Project HQ's at about 25-50 per day. This went on for months. By September 11th of 2002, the first check of $15,000 arrived at the UFA Widows and Children's Fund office.

For the years that followed, thousands of organizations would come forward to participate; including our U.S. Military and firefighters from 21 other countries.
